Special Education Teacher Salary in Atlanta

Entry Level
$39,398
Median
$61,800
Senior Level
$88,838

Special Education Teacher salaries in Atlanta are in line with national averages, offering competitive compensation for the region.

Purchasing power in Atlanta is comparable to the national average, with salaries appropriately scaled to local costs.

Commuting as a Special Education Teacher in Atlanta

Atlanta MARTA rail and bus system; primarily car-dependent. The average commute time is 28 minutes. MARTA connects airport to downtown and Midtown. Traffic on I-285 and I-85 is severe during rush hour. Since transit options are limited, consider living close to your workplace or negotiating flexible hours to avoid peak traffic.
